Dear RM folks,

everytime we make these best-PJ-show-ever lists, I see the second Atlanta show from 1994 coming back in almost every list and a while ago I started wondering how that was possible. After hours of thought I started thinking it might be because it is probably the most widespread early PJ bootleg out there. And to be honest, it is a pretty good show, but if you ask me, there are others, also from 1994, who are definitely as good, if not better. The good folks over at sidewalkcrusaders give us the opportunity these days to download one of these in my opinion better shows. May I present you: St Petersburg 94:

03/29/94 - Bayfront Arena: St. Petersburg, FL

set: Rearviewmirror, Whipping, Go, Animal, Dissident, Even Flow, Why Go, Jeremy, Glorified G, Daughter/(ABitW-II)/(WMA), Blood, Last Exit, Black, Alive, Porch/(Dirty Frank)
enc 1: Sonic Reducer, Not for You, Elderly Woman, Rockin' in the Free World
enc 2: Indifference
enc 3: Throw Your Arms Around Me

You may or may not know that I'm not that big a fan of the early PJ. I won't say I don't like it, but I prefer everything else above these years. But still... this bootleg has ever since hearing it for the first time grabbed me by the balls and never let go. Some of the highlights are songs that you will find very hard to find versions better than what you'll hear on this bootleg: Go - Blood - Jeremy - Alive - PORCH - Not for you. May I stress out that Porch is really "fuckin insane".

I'm going to chime in here on a few topics:

1) the best two Porches are '94 St. Petes and '94 Atlanta. Pete wins if you like Eddie's adlibbing, Atlanta wins if you like the band's music/jamming

2) this is a great show, I do not disagree, but even if it was soundboard, I do not think it would beat Atlanta, because the band's peformance in Atlanta was ON like no other (I chalk that up to them being in the studio and coming up on the "home stretch" of the tour).

3) the setlists, in the Atlanta show, you literally can feel how the setlist was structured in stages/segments and the band carried it off so well, with even Ed talking at the appropriate time. St. Petes doesn't possess that kind of setlist.
